Bhutan’s Recurve Archery Team Set to Compete in 2025 Asia Cup Stage 2 in Singapore

Bhutan’s Recurve Archery Team Set to Compete in 2025 Asia Cup Stage 2 in Singapore

Bhutan’s national recurve archery team is poised to take on the continent’s best at the upcoming 2025 Asia Cup Stage 2 – Singapore World Ranking Event, to be held from 15 to 20 June 2025. The competition will feature 58 elite recurve archers representing 17 countries, in both individual and team events, offering a crucial opportunity for global ranking advancement and international recognition.

Bhutan Olympic Committee Renews MoU with Mizuno Corporation and SEISA Group

Bhutan Olympic Committee Renews MoU with Mizuno Corporation and SEISA Group

The Bhutan Olympic Committee (BOC) has officially renewed its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Mizuno Corporation, confirming the renowned Japanese sportswear brand as the Official Apparel Partner for Team Bhutan during the upcoming Aichi-Nagoya 2026 Asian Games and the Los Angeles 2028 Olympic and Paralympic Games.
